A Treatise on the Theory of Screws [PDF]

open access: yesNature, 1901
SIR ROBERT BALL'S “Theory of Screws” is one of the most notable modern extensions of theoretical dynamics. It is based on Poinsot's discovery that every set of forces, regarded as acting on a rigid body, is reducible to a force along one definite line and a couple round the line; combined with Chasles's discovery that every instantaneous motion of a ...

Simplified theory of the Archimedian screws [PDF]

open access: yesJournal of Hydraulic Research, 2009
The Archimedean screw pump is one of the oldest hydraulic machines. Today, it is employed in pumping as well as - operating in reverse - in an energy conversion role.
